Winchester is world famous as the ancient capital of England. Much of the medieval heritage of the city survives today, as revealed in the pages of this book, together with more recent scenes, in a series of pictures carefully selected to illustrate the development of Winchester and how it has changed through the centuries. Each picture has been meticulously researched, using an unprecedented range of sources, to provide a wealth of information and new insights into the citys past. The book concentrates on the period since the 18th century, when the city was at its lowest ebb and much of it was lying derelict. Winchesters population at some 4,000 was still well below the estimate of 11,000 in 1300 and in continuing decline after 60% mortality during the Black Death of 1348. It did not exceed 10,000 again until between 1841 and 1851, when a burgeoning population grew dramatically, and the walled area filled up once again.
